The NXT Confrontation Breakdown

The July 22, 2025, NXT episode in Houston saw Trick Williams, fresh off a TNA Slammiversary win, boast about being the greatest TNA Champion, per Wrestling Attitude. He mocked The Undertaker’s LFG team, prompting Taker to call him “dead man walking” and chokeslam him after Williams claimed, “Nobody in WWE is a superstar like me!”.

Why’s this significant? It elevates Williams while keeping Taker’s aura intact, per Cageside Seats. How’s it done? Classic promo work and physicality, with Taker’s chokeslam stealing the show. Comeback Rumors and JBL’s Comments

JBL’s 2025 Wrestling Inc. interview called The Undertaker “in terrific shape” and floated a dream match with Gunther, fueling comeback talk. Taker’s own 2023 The Independent comments admitted he still gets the “itch” to wrestle, despite retiring in 2020. His WrestleMania 40 appearance against The Rock adds credibility to the buzz.

The Undertaker’s Current WWE Role

Beyond the ring, Taker coaches the LFG team and hosts the Six Feet Under podcast, keeping him active in WWE, per eWrestlingNews. His NXT appearance tied to LFG drama shows he’s not just a cameo act but a mentor shaping talent like Williams.
